mixable adjective Capable of being mixed.
mixedly adverb In a mixed or mingled manner.
mixtion noun Mixture., A kind of cement made of mastic, amber, etc., used as a mordant for gold leaf.
mixture noun The act of mixing, or the state of being mixed; as, made by a mixture of ingredients., That which results from mixing different ingredients together; a compound; as, to drink a mixture of molasses and water; — also, a medley., An ingredient entering into a mixed mass; an additional ingredient., A kind of liquid medicine made up of many ingredients; esp., as opposed to solution, a liquid preparation in which the solid ingredients are not completely dissolved., A mass of two or more ingredients, the particles of which are separable, independent, and uncompounded with each other, no matter how thoroughly and finely commingled; — contrasted with a compound; thus, gunpowder is a mechanical mixture of carbon, sulphur, and niter., An organ stop, comprising from two to five ranges of pipes, used only in combination with the foundation and compound stops; — called also furniture stop. It consists of high harmonics, or overtones, of the ground tone.
